Solution for 180-x=3(90-x)-46 equation:



180-x=3(90-x)-46
We move all terms to the left:
180-x-(3(90-x)-46)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-x-(3(-1x+90)-46)+180=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-1x-(3(-1x+90)-46)+180=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(3(-1x+90)-46), so:
3(-1x+90)-46
We multiply parentheses
-3x+270-46
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-3x+224
Back to the equation:
-(-3x+224)
We get rid of parentheses
-1x+3x-224+180=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x-44=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
2x=44
x=44/2
x=22
